The UK’s vote for Brexit and Donald Trump’s presidency in 바카라사이트 US are already helping to ease 바카라사이트 graduate brain drain in Asia’s emerging economies, according to university leaders.
Speaking to 온라인 바카라 at its Asia Universities Summit, Raj Kumar, vice-chancellor of O.?P. Jindal Global University in Delhi, said that his institution had already seen a trend in bright Indian students opting to stay at home who might o바카라사이트rwise have gone abroad for 바카라사이트ir studies.
“Clearly Brexit and unfavourable immigration visa policies will create disincentives for students considering higher education overseas,” he said. “They will look to o바카라사이트r countries and societies for institutions that can provide a more congenial environment for 바카라사이트m to pursue [바카라사이트ir studies] fastidiously.
“This is good news for us – students who would have gone abroad for 바카라사이트ir studies are already staying back in India and joining us.”
Even top students who are still determined to travel are choosing to take up 바카라사이트ir studies in o바카라사이트r “globally facing” Indian cities such as Delhi, ra바카라사이트r than seeking visas and going abroad, Professor Kumar said.
In a panel discussion at 바카라사이트 바카라 사이트 추천 summit on how research universities seek to “break boundaries” in 바카라사이트 modern world, vice-chancellors from Australia, Hong Kong and Israel as well as India were asked how “three devils” – Brexit, Trump and Global University rankings – had created challenges or opportunities for 바카라사이트ir home institutions.
Paul Tam, acting president and vice-chancellor of 바카라사이트 University of Hong Kong, said that influencers 바카라사이트 world over “simply have to live with devils”. In fact, he added, barriers to immigration and international relations can even act as a “stimulant” to advances.
“So Brexit and Trump, for us particularly, 바카라사이트 Asian universities, 바카라사이트re’s a certain degree of…not quite satisfaction, but I would say we look at it with a wry smile,” he said.
In terms of securing higher numbers of international students, he added: “This is an opportunity for universities in those countries that are not as inward-looking...I will take advantage of this and reach out because now we can be proactive and engage with this debate.”
